Full Job Description
We are hiring an experienced and dynamic Lead Software Engineer to spearhead our SAP BTP / CAP Java / Fiori engineering team. In this role, you will lead the development of multiple high-impact services from the ground up within the SAP Business Network. You will be highly involved in every phase of the product development and deployment lifecycle - from initial idea generation, planning, and design, to prototyping, execution, shipping, and continuous iteration. As a hands-on Lead Software Engineer, you are a pragmatic problem solver who values clean, effective, and scalable code above all. You will work in close lockstep with our Team Architect and Product Manager, translating complex product roadmap features into modular technical designs and leading your team to successfully deliver them. Req.#[redacted] Responsibilities Lead, mentor, and coordinate a high-performing development team to build and scale robust commercial software Take an active, hands-on role in all stages of product development: design, prototyping, development, deployment, and ongoing iteration Collaborate closely with the Team Architect to break down complex product roadmap features into technical components and implement them Tirelessly advocate for coding best practices, automated testing, and code quality to build highly scalable, resilient microservices Partner hand-in-glove with Product Managers, QA, UX, and other engineering stakeholders to align on scope, deliverables, and timelines Help the team analyze, research, and solve production issues, customer requests, and inquiries, escalating appropriately when necessary Assess the severity and scope of incoming production problems, maintaining accountability and ownership until they are resolved Efficiently organize, prioritize, and address multiple production challenges from various sources, delegating tasks across the team to optimize output Balance technical excellence with business reality, ensuring timely delivery without compromising on system integrity Foster a collaborative team environment, driving continuous improvement in development processes and technical execution Requirements At least 7+ years of professional experience in coding web-based applications, along with proven experience coordinating a development team Demonstrated experience leading software development teams to successfully create and launch commercial-grade software Mastery of Java, Spring Boot, and robust web service development Strong development skills within the SAP BTP/CAP environment, specifically utilizing Fiori-based development (SAPUI5, oData, and CAP CDS) Deep understanding of software design patterns, enterprise architecture, and data structures Extensive experience building web APIs and implementing API-first design principles (e.g., Swagger, REST APIs, or GraphQL) Proven familiarity with SAP HANA DB, along with a strong understanding of at least one other relational database management system (RDBMS) Skilled in using development and DevOps tools such as GitHub, Jenkins, Selenium, Docker, Kubernetes, Terraform, Puppet, and Chef Good understanding of deployment environments, application configuration, and change management principles Familiarity with major cloud platforms such as AWS, GCP, or Azure Strong knowledge and hands-on implementation experience of authentication & authorization protocols (OAuth 2.0, OpenID Connect, SAML), third-party logins is a big plus Must be eligible to obtain a U.S. Government Security Clearance

About EPAM Systems

EPAM Systems, Inc. is a leading global provider of digital platform engineering and development services. The company has a strong presence in North America, Europe, and Asia, and serves clients in a variety of industries, including financial services, healthcare, and retail. EPAM's services include software engineering, product development, and digital platform engineering, and the company has a reputation for delivering high-quality solutions that help its clients achieve their business goals. EPAM has been recognized as a leader in the digital services industry by a number of independent research firms, and the company has won numerous awards for its work.
